Abstrakt

The article discusses the question of transvestism in the Thesmophoriazusae of Aristophanes. To provide a useful theoretical backdrop, the author begins with an analysis of the definition of cross-dressing as a complex socio-behavioural phenomenon. Next follows an examination of the four examples of male characters dressing up in female clothing in the analyzed comedy. These are the cases of Agathon, Cleisthenes, Mnesilochus and Euripides. The aim of the investigation is to point out the purposes of employing cross-dressing in the drama as well as to distinct the genuine transvestites among the comic dramatis personae.
